Pose is a 'Semi Sneak w/Slight Right Turn'. The ears back really make the difference in the mount. Most customers don't have a preference about the ears and "leave it up to you" with me...which I love. When the project is almost complete one of the last things I do is set the ears....this gives me the ability to see what looks best based upon the horn configuration and 'look'. You can really narrow down a rack or accentuate it based upon the ear position. The eyes are also a big factor. I opened his eyes up in the front a little for a more focused look which gives him that attitude.
